WOMEN'S BASKETBALL BEGINS TENNESSEE TOUR ON FRIDAY AT ETSU
11.24.04 | Women's Basketball
JOHNSON CITY, TN -- Temple begins its Thanksgiving weekend tour of Tennessee with Friday's visit to East Tennessee State. The Owls (1-1) are coming off a 65-51 loss at the hands of #2 LSU on Tuesday at the Liacouras Center. Sparked by the play of freshman Ashley Morris, TU went on an 11-4 run midway through the second half to draw within three points of the Lady Tigers with 7:34 to play. Morris' second triple of the run cut the deficit to 48-45, but the Owls ran out of gas and dropped their home opener. Senior Cynthia Jordan and junior Candice Dupree each netted 14 points for the Cherry and White. Dupree leads the way for TU with 19.5 points and 10.5 rebounds per game to pace four Owls in double figures. She is followed by sophomore Kamesha Hairston (11.5 ppg.), Jordan (10.5), and senior Ari Moore (10.0).
The Owls will travel across the state to face off with #1 Tennessee on Sunday at 3 p.m.
East Tennessee State (2-1) hasn't left the state in wins over Tennessee Tech (81-77) and Tusculum (77-61) and a loss to Tennessee State (62-56). Tiffani Mayes paced the Buccaneers with a 24-point, 15-rebound performance against Tusculum. The senior had posted a double-double in the first 14 minutes of play, while B.J. Banjo and Holly Moring each scored 13.
Mayes is averaging 17.7 points and 9.7 rebounds per game in the early going. Banjo adds 16.3 ppg. for head coach Karen Kemp.
